TL;DR · WeSearch summary

The U.S. Treasury Department has sanctioned Lebanese officials affiliated with Hezbollah, highlighting their influence within the Lebanese government.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ent emphasized the need to disarm Hezbollah, labeling it a terrorist organization. The sanctions come amid ongoing violence and instability in Lebanon, exacerbated by Hezbollah's actions.
